BioIndustry Association says that biotech companies would have been disproportionately penalised by the cap
An association representing over 300 bioscience companies has welcomed government’s new proposals to relax a cap on R&D tax credits.
The government had originally announced plans to limit R&D tax credit payments for small and medium-sized businesses to three-times their PAYE and national insurance contributions in order to prevent abuses of the system.
